Expert Verdict

As a simple amino acid methyl ester, it has a favorable safety profile. No specific CIR assessment found in retrieved data; low irritation and sensitization potential expected.. Glutamic acid is a naturally occurring amino acid with excellent water-binding capacity. The methyl ester form may enhance skin penetration or modify solubility characteristics.
